Output 8dfad55a4c12486478754251ee47ae3a323e93054272a98fae62eda4f6de0aa1:1

value
10047064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 629851559a23f21edee5b14c31a5303943f7e02d OP_EQUAL
address
3AgLcZdJLN1RZh5NUbdPGEKCkLpep5XWmV
transaction
8dfad55a4c12486478754251ee47ae3a323e93054272a98fae62eda4f6de0aa1
confirmations
446177
spent
true